Burial location unknown.Russell, Benjamin — ofHydeCounty, N.C.Member ofNorthCarolina state senate from Hyde County, 1792.Burial location unknown.Russell, Benjamin Edward(1845-1909) —also known asBenjamin E. Russell — of Bainbridge,DecaturCounty, Ga.Born in Monticello,JeffersonCounty, Fla.,October5, 1845.Democrat. Served in the Confederate Army during the Civil War;newspapereditor;delegateto Georgia state constitutional convention, 1877; delegate toDemocratic National Convention from Georgia,1880;mayorof Bainbridge, Ga., 1881-82; member ofGeorgiastate house of representatives, 1882-83; postmaster atBainbridge,Ga., 1885-90;U.S.Representative from Georgia 2nd District, 1893-97.Died in Bainbridge,DecaturCounty, Ga.,December4, 1909 (age64 years, 60days).Interment atOakCity Cemetery, Bainbridge, Ga.
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 
 Relatives:Cousin *** ofRienziMelville Johnston.

The Political Graveyardis a web site about U.S. political history and cemeteries.Founded in 1996, it is the Internet's most comprehensive free source for American political biography, listing 338,260politicians, living and dead.
 
 The coverage of this site includes (1) the President, Vice President,members of Congress, elected state and territorial officeholders inall fifty states, the District of Columbia, and U.S. territories; andthe chief elected official, typically the mayor, of qualifyingmunicipalities; (2) candidates at election, including primaries, forany of the above; (3) all federal judges and all state appellatejudges; (4) certain federal officials, including the federal cabinet,diplomatic chiefs of mission, consuls, U.S. district attorneys,collectors of customs and internal revenue, members of majorfederal commissions; and political appointee (pre-1969) postmastersof qualifying communities; (5) state and national political partyofficials, including delegates, alternate delegates, and otherparticipants in national party nominating conventions;(6) Americans who served as "honorary" consuls for other nationsbefore 1950. Note: municipalities or communities "qualify",for Political Graveyard purposes, if theyhave at least half a million person-years of history, inclusive ofpredecessor, successor, and merged entities.
